If someone could help me understand, even possibly resolve a similar issue shared (at least in my experience) between the FNV Underground & FNV Underwater hideout, that would be GREATLY appreciated.

My issue is with the armorys that both mods have, which cause my computer to CTD when entering or exiting. It gets so bath that I set waypoints with the mods' supplied teleporters just to get into them. Usually that doesn't always work, and often times I have to quick save before going through any loading doors.

Part of me thinks that the issue lies with the amount of weapons, armor, etc. my character has, which is causing a huge drain on my system... but I actually have no clue.

Calling up on the vast knowledge of the VGU to help me understand what I need to do: (1) next playthough to avoid this issue; (2) improve my current situation.

Also, run FNVEdit. It will tell you if there is a critical error. Even if there isn't, make a merged patch and make sure it's activated at the end of your load order. I've already mentioned this earlier today to someone else having crashing problems because it solves problems for me most of the time. In fact, it's one of the first things I do when I get a crashing problem. When in doubt, MERGED PATCH.

Also, how long is your load order? There's always the limit to what your system can handle. (mine just happens to be a max of 138)
I wouldn't use quick saves unless you have CASM. The quick save feature for vanilla New Vegas is notorious for being buggy.

Easiest way that I know how to make a merged patch is after you run FNVEdit, make sure all the mods you have loaded are checked off. Provided that after all of your mods load together without any errors, you should right click on the left side of the panel where you see all your mods listed and go down to other and select "create merged patch". You can name the patch anything you want but i usually call it My Merged Patch. Click ok and it should create the patch for you. Once its done exit out of FNVEdit where it should confirm your changes, click yes or ok (can't remember which one it is). Load up your mod manager and make sure that the merged patch is ticked off and that should be it.
